Bells by John Wallis in a reasonable geographical proximity to Newchurch include the two below, which suggest he was working on contracts in the general vicinity during that year and could well have worked for Newchurch:

 

Arreton: 5th of 6 = 1589

Portchester: 3rd of 3 = 1589.

 

There are some drawn examples of John Wallis’s lettering in Hampshire Church Bells (Colchester) – Page 44 – Plate 82.

 

Perhaps someone on the Island could take and share a photograph of the inscription on Arreton 5th which (according to Colchester) has the same “ANNO 1589” inscription as Newchurch 5th (albeit with the date characters in the correct order)??

Dear All,

I am researching a bell in our tower that was dated 5189 and possibly is linked to a bell in another local church with the same date and similar lettering. I have a tracing of the letters for both bells and suggestions as to the founder but thought I would contact you as well as do some local research.  I do not have access to the towers to determine bell shape however I do have a photograph of the tracing courtesy of a handwritten journal by John Whitehead held by County Records office.
